WHO WE AREEstablished in September 2015, the International Organization for Migration’s Global Migration Data Analysis Centre was set up to respond to calls for better international migration data and analysis. Data are key to inform migration governance, improve programming and promote a better public understanding of migration.

Mae Angeline Delgado
Mae works as Layout and Graphic Artist that is based in IOM’s Manila (Global) Administrative Centre (MAC), Philippines. She is responsible for creating the design and layout of GMDAC publications, which are available for print and online distribution. She also ensures that they are in accordance with the IOM House style and layout manual, and brand guidelines.
Prior to working on GMDAC publications, Mae has been providing layout and publications-related assistance within the Organization since she joined the Publications Unit based in MAC in June 2011.
Mae holds a degree in Fine Arts major in Advertising from the University of Santo Tomas in Manila, Philippines. She also has extensive work experience in printing, marketing, and advertising gained from working in a local printing company and a telecommunications firm prior to joining IOM.
